Features
- Quiet and easy-to-use interface for straightforward operation in clinical environments.
- Two airflow settings combined with hose-end temperature sensing for precise temperature delivery.
- Three temperature sensors and adjustable airflow for safe, quick temperature response and enhanced heat transfer.
- Compatible with all Bair Hugger blanket styles, from pediatric to adult, for versatile application.
- Built-in meter tracks and reports therapy duration, over-temperature information, calibration, hours used, and fault codes.
- Usage information accessible directly via the front panel, eliminating the need to open the unit.
- Includes hose, clip, and power cord as part of the standard package.
Medical Applications
In medical practices, clinics, and hospitals, the refurbished 3M Bair Hugger Model 775 Warming Unit is commonly utilized in perioperative settings to prevent inadvertent hypothermia during surgical procedures. It supports a range of applications, including pre-operative warming, intraoperative temperature maintenance, and post-anesthesia recovery, helping to reduce the risk of complications such as surgical site infections and prolonged recovery times.
